  • Hi Betty love the recipes I am the cook in my home and just happen to be the husband lol. I would love a recipe on the white cheese sauce that mexican restaurants use, I thought it was con queso dip but not so sure. Each time I have asked them they state that they use white american cheese as the base.

  • @stratosguy1 Sorry to butt in but, if you have a Walmart near you look over where the butter is. There is a section of white cheeses. Most Mexican restaurants use queso asadero. There is one brand in a white package, square with a disc cheese vacuum packed, with a flag and cow called La Chona. Asadero is what 90% of restaurants use so, as long as you get that you're good. Look in your phone book for Mexican stores if your Walmart doesn't carry it.

  • @LeakFreak thank you I will look in to it asap! My family and I love that cheese and if you buy it from local restaurants it's way overpiced.
